The price of pork in the neighborhood can skyrocket
The price of pork in Slovakia is spectacularly high, and another price increase is expected in April.
“Pork meat can become more expensive by 15-18 percent only in March, with a further increase in April”
– said Eva Forraivá, the director of the Slovak Meat Processing Association, according to whom the sector produces the highest prices in the last ten years. There are several reasons for this, in addition to higher energy prices, the sharp decline in stock is also a contributing factor – reports VG.hu.
According to information from Slovak news television TA3, the number of pigs in Slovakia fell from 500,000 to 400,000 in a single year due to low purchase prices. While the country used to be self-sufficient in pork to the extent of 40-45 percent, today this indicator has fallen below 25 percent.
